How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Tingley?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Tingley Studio Apartments | $970 | $575 | $1,572 |
Tingley 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,099 | $540 | $1,808 |
Tingley 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,263 | $638 | $2,870 |
Tingley 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,593 | $1,050 | $4,054 |
Tingley 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,500 | $2,500 | $2,500 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Tingley
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Tingley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Tingley ranges from $540 to $1,808 with an average monthly rent of $1,099.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Tingley c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Tingley range from $638 to $2,870.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,263.
How expensive are Tingley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 24 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Tingley on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,050 to $4,054 - averaging $1,593 for the location.
